The Pune Hams (VU2RCP) successfully conducted their monthly Eyeball QSO on 8th March 2026, bringing together Hams and SWLs for a morning of fellowship, technical learning, and lively discussions.
Highlights of the Session
- The gathering began with networking over High Tea, with breakfast generously sponsored by OM Virendra Kelkar (ex‑VU33VK).
- OM Sooraj (VU3ZAG) introduced the proposed workshop on home‑brewing a 7 MHz QRP Transceiver, based on the LARCSet – vg HF Signals project. His talk inspired members to explore practical home‑construction of HF rigs.
- OM Arvind (VU3HUF) presented the Ham Clock application — a versatile tool for every Ham Shack. He explained its features for tracking propagation, DX clusters, and time zones. The project is now hosted at HamClock.com, with source code available on GitHub for continued support and development.
- OM Indrajeet (VU3ZGO) shared his experiences from the GMRT National Science Day event, giving members a glimpse of how Amateur Radio was showcased to the scientific community and the public.
- The session concluded with an interactive Q&A, where members exchanged ideas and clarified technical queries.
